Dear Madhur,
Only a Practising CA can conduct Tax Audit and Statutory Audit of a company. The amount of Audit fees in both the above cases is to be disclosed in the Notes to Accounts. The name of auditor will also be there on the Auditor Report.
The bills for professional fee should be raised by PCA only, as he is rendering professional services. Further, when name of the auditor as well as the amount of audit fee is known to the client, why you want PCS to raise bill in his name??
